Transaction 3b5245980dbd63eedea1381db70ef883c039c9606fa6fc8f4ca4ce34008db954

3 Input
2 Outputs
  • 3b5245980dbd63eedea1381db70ef883c039c9606fa6fc8f4ca4ce34008db954:0
  • value  4256798
    address  38gd9xe53Dm9LDDuumSbBLhSg2ZrzETZGG
  • 3b5245980dbd63eedea1381db70ef883c039c9606fa6fc8f4ca4ce34008db954:1
  • value  9270035
    address  3BMEXUa64PNJoDbP2S6RRMQkWE9GCuY4z5